Hot Sheet

A fast, local ticket tracker that feeds your AI coding tools.


Hot Sheet is a lightweight project management tool that runs entirely on your machine. Create tickets with a bullet-list interface, drag them into priority order, and your AI tools automatically get a structured worklist they can act on.

No cloud. No logins. No JIRA. Just tickets and a tight feedback loop.

Why Hot Sheet?

AI coding tools are powerful, but they need direction. You know what needs to be built, fixed, or investigated — but communicating that to your AI tool means typing the same context over and over, or maintaining a text file that drifts out of sync.

Hot Sheet gives you a proper ticket interface — categories, priorities, statuses — with one key difference: it automatically exports a worklist.md file that AI tools like Claude Code can read directly. Your tickets become the AI's task list.

The workflow:

  1. You create and prioritize tickets in Hot Sheet
  2. Hot Sheet syncs an Up Next worklist to .hotsheet/worklist.md
  3. Your AI tool reads the worklist and works through it
  4. You mark tickets complete and add new ones

The loop stays tight because the AI always knows what to work on next.

AI Integration

The exported worklist is plain markdown. Any AI tool that can read files can use it.

Star tickets as "Up Next" and they appear in the worklist, sorted by priority. As the AI works, it updates ticket status and appends notes — visible right in the detail panel.

Up Next view showing prioritized tickets with AI progress notes in the detail panel

Claude Code

Point Claude Code at your worklist:

Read .hotsheet/worklist.md and work through the tickets in order.

Or add it to your CLAUDE.md:

Read .hotsheet/worklist.md for current work items.

Hot Sheet automatically generates skill files for Claude Code (as well as Cursor, GitHub Copilot, and Windsurf) so your AI tool can create tickets directly. Run /hotsheet in Claude Code to process the worklist.

Claude Channel Integration (Experimental)

Hot Sheet can push events directly to a running Claude Code session via MCP channels. Enable it in Settings → Experimental:

  • Play button — appears in the sidebar. Single-click sends the worklist to Claude on demand.
  • Auto mode — double-click the play button to enable automatic mode. Claude is triggered immediately, then continues monitoring for new Up Next items with debounce. Exponential backoff prevents runaway retries.
  • Auto-prioritize — when no tickets are flagged as Up Next, Claude automatically evaluates open tickets and picks the most important ones to work on.
  • Custom commands — create named buttons that send custom prompts to Claude or run shell commands directly. Organize into collapsible groups. Toggle between "Claude Code" and "Shell" targets per command. Shell commands execute server-side with stdout/stderr captured to the commands log.
  • Permission relay — when Claude needs tool approval (Bash, Edit, etc.), a full-screen overlay shows the tool name and command preview with Allow/Deny/Dismiss buttons — no need to switch to the terminal.
  • Commands log — a resizable bottom panel that records all communication: triggers, completions, permission requests, and shell command output. Filter by type, search, and copy entries. Shell commands show a stop button for running processes.
  • Status indicator — shows "Claude working" / "Shell running" / idle in the footer.

Requires Claude Code v2.1.80+ with channel support. See docs/12-claude-channel.md for setup details.

Other AI Tools

The worklist works with any AI tool that reads files — Cursor, Copilot, Aider, etc. Each ticket includes its number, type, priority, status, title, and details.

What gets exported

worklist.md contains all tickets flagged as "Up Next," sorted by priority:

# Hot Sheet - Up Next

These are the current priority work items. Complete them in order of priority, where reasonable.

---

TICKET HS-12:
- Type: bug
- Priority: highest
- Status: not started
- Title: Fix login redirect loop
- Details: After session timeout, the redirect goes to /login?next=/login...

---

TICKET HS-15:
- Type: feature
- Priority: high
- Status: started
- Title: Add CSV export for reports

Backups & Data Safety

Hot Sheet automatically protects your data with tiered backups and instance locking.

Automatic backups

Backups run on three schedules, each keeping a rolling window of snapshots:

Tier Frequency Retention
Recent Every 5 minutes Last hour (up to 12)
Hourly Every hour Last 12 hours (up to 12)
Daily Every day Last 7 days (up to 7)

You can also trigger a manual backup at any time from the settings panel with the Backup Now button.

Recovering from a backup

Open the settings panel (gear icon) to see all available recovery points grouped by tier. Click any backup to enter preview mode — the app switches to a read-only view of the backup's data. You can navigate views, filter by category/priority, switch to column layout, and inspect individual tickets to verify it's the right recovery point.

If it looks correct, click Restore This Backup to replace the current database. A safety snapshot of your current data is automatically created before the restore, so you can always go back.

Configurable backup location

By default, backups are stored in .hotsheet/backups/. To store them elsewhere — for example, a folder synced by iCloud, Google Drive, or Dropbox — set the backupDir in .hotsheet/settings.json:

{
  "backupDir": "/Users/you/Library/Mobile Documents/com~apple~CloudDocs/hotsheet-backups"
}

This can also be changed from the settings panel UI.

Instance locking

Only one Hot Sheet instance can use a data directory at a time. If you accidentally start a second instance pointing at the same .hotsheet/ folder, it will exit with a clear error instead of risking database corruption. The lock is automatically cleaned up when the app stops.

Options

Flag Description
--port <number> Port to run on (default: 4174)
--data-dir <path> Data directory (default: .hotsheet/)
--no-open Don't open the browser on startup
--strict-port Fail if the requested port is in use
--browser Open in browser instead of desktop window
--check-for-updates Check for new versions
--help Show help

Settings file

Create .hotsheet/settings.json to configure per-project options:

{
  "appName": "HS - My Project",
  "backupDir": "/path/to/backup/location"
}
Key Description
appName Custom window title and tab name (defaults to the project folder name)
backupDir Backup storage path (defaults to .hotsheet/backups/)
ticketPrefix Custom ticket number prefix (defaults to HS)
appIcon Icon variant (default, variant-1 through variant-9)

All settings can also be changed from the settings panel UI.

Architecture

Layer Technology
Desktop Tauri v2 (native window, auto-updates)
CLI TypeScript, Node.js
Server Hono
Database PGLite (embedded PostgreSQL)
UI Custom server-side JSX (no React), vanilla client JS
Charts Inline SVG (no external chart library)
Build tsup (server + client bundles), sass (SCSS → CSS)
Storage .hotsheet/ in your project directory

Data stays local. No network calls, no accounts, no telemetry.
